The Town of Woodbridge has been awarded a $50,000 grant for the restoration of the Farm, specifically the dairy barn. The money comes from the State of Connecticut’s Agricultural Viability Grant. We topped the list of municipalities awarded this grant. This is a “matching grant” which means we must raise the equivalent of $50,000 through volunteered labor, donated goods, and monetary contributions.

massaro_3.jpg The focus of this grant is the dairy barn renovation. Once restored it will be the centerpiece of the farming operations, providing a meeting place for consumers and local townspeople, and a facility for processing, selling, and distributing farm goods. A viewing deck overlooking the scenic fields and acreage will connect the community to the land being farmed. The hay loft is a spectacular example of a clear-span truss design and might offer a meeting place for educational activities.
